Lawmen under siege along Mexico border
Lawmen under siege along Mexico border - - The Washington Times, America’s Newspaper: “U.S.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E), the investigative arm of Homeland Security, stated in a report earlier this year that border gangs were becoming increasingly ruthless — targeting rivals, along with federal, state and local police. ICE described violence on the border as rising dramatically over the past three years in what it called ‘an unprecedented surge.’ But many agents think they are viewed as ‘expendable’ by the managers within Homeland Security and the Border Patrol. They say that while the number of agents overall has increased dramatically over the past year, the actual number of line agents has not seen a corresponding jump.”
